1 | # LuckyBlocks (Slimefun Edition)
2 | LuckyBlocks (Slimefun Edition) is a [Slimefun4](https://github.com/TheBusyBiscuit/Slimefun4/) Addon.
3 | You need to install Slimefun4 in order for this plugin to work.
4 |
5 | LuckyBlocks is a Slimefun4 Addon that is heavily inspired by the famous LuckyBlocks mods that have been in everyone's mouth.
6 | It adds 4 new blocks to Slimefun, the Lucky Block, the very lucky block, the very unlucky block and a Pandoras box.
7 | Upon breaking a lucky block some random event will occur, this can either be a good or a bad one.
8 |

/src/main/java/io/github/thebusybiscuit/slimefunluckyblocks/LuckyBlock.java: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| package io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efunluckyblocks;
2 |
3 | import java.util.Arrays;
4 | import java.util.Collection;
5 | import java.util.List;
6 | import java.util.Random;
7 | import java.util.concurrent.ThreadLocalRandom;
8 | import java.util.function.Predicate;
9 | import java.util.stream.Collectors;
10 |
11 | import org.bukkit.Location;
12 | import org.bukkit.Material;
13 | import org.bukkit.entity.Player;
14 | import org.bukkit.event.block.BlockBreakEvent;
15 | import org.bukkit.inventory.ItemStack;
16 |
17 | import io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efun4.api.items.ItemGroup;
18 | import io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efun4.api.items.SlimefunItem;
19 | import io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efun4.api.items.SlimefunItemStack;
20 | import io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efun4.api.recipes.RecipeType;
21 | import io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efun4.core.handlers.BlockBreakHandler;
22 | import io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efunluckyblocks.surprises.Surprise;
23 |
24 | public class LuckyBlock extends SlimefunItem {
25 |
26 | private Collection surprises;
27 | private Predicate predicate;
28 |
29 | public LuckyBlock(ItemGroup itemGroup, SlimefunItemStack item, RecipeType recipeType, ItemStack[] recipe) {
30 | super(itemGroup, item, recipeType, recipe);
31 |
32 | addItemHandler(onBlockBreak());
33 | }
34 |
35 | private BlockBreakHandler onBlockBreak() {
36 | return new BlockBreakHandler(false, false) {
37 |
38 | @Override
39 | public void onPlayerBreak(BlockBreakEvent e, ItemStack item, List drops) {
40 | Random random = ThreadLocalRandom.current();
41 | List luckySurprises = surprises.stream().filter(predicate).collect(Collectors.toList());
42 |
43 | Player p = e.getPlayer();
44 | Location loc = e.getBlock().getLocation();
45 | luckySurprises.get(random.nextInt(luckySurprises.size())).activate(random, p, loc);
46 | }
47 | };
48 | }
49 |
50 | @Override
51 | public Collection getDrops() {
52 | // Disable any drops from Lucky blocks (Air is not dropped but still counts as "overridden drops")
53 | return Arrays.asList(new ItemStack(Material.AIR));
54 | }
55 |
56 | public void register(SlimefunLuckyBlocks plugin, Collection surprises, Predicate predicate) {
57 | this.surprises = surprises;
58 | this.predicate = predicate;
59 | super.register(plugin);
60 | }
61 |
62 | }
63 |

/src/main/java/io/github/thebusybiscuit/slimefunluckyblocks/WorldGenerator.java:
--------------------------------------------------------------------------------
1 | package io.github.thebusybiscuit.slimefunluckyblocks;
2 |
3 | import java.util.List;
4 | import java.util.Random;
5 | import java.util.concurrent.ThreadLocalRandom;
6 |
7 | import org.bukkit.block.Block;
8 | import org.bukkit.block.BlockFace;
9 | import org.bukkit.event.EventHandler;
10 | import org.bukkit.event.Listener;
11 | import org.bukkit.event.world.ChunkPopulateEvent;
12 |
13 | public class WorldGenerator implements Listener {
14 |
15 | private final SlimefunLuckyBlocks plugin;
16 | private final List blacklist;
17 | private final int chance;
18 |
19 | public WorldGenerator(SlimefunLuckyBlocks plugin) {
20 | this.plugin = plugin;
21 | plugin.getServer().getPluginManager().registerEvents(this, plugin);
22 |
23 | blacklist = plugin.getCfg().getStringList("world-blacklist");
24 | chance = plugin.getCfg().getInt("chance");
25 | }
26 |
27 | @EventHandler
28 | public void onRandomSpawn(ChunkPopulateEvent e) {
29 | if (blacklist.contains(e.getWorld().getName())) {
30 | return;
31 | }
32 |
33 | Random random = ThreadLocalRandom.current();
34 |
35 | if (random.nextInt(100) < chance) {
36 | int x = e.getChunk().getX() * 16 + random.nextInt(16);
37 | int z = e.getChunk().getZ() * 16 + random.nextInt(16);
38 | int y = e.getWorld().getHighestBlockYAt(x, z);
39 |
40 | Block current = e.getWorld().getBlockAt(x, y, z);
41 | if (!current.getType().isSolid() && current.getRelative(BlockFace.DOWN).getType().isSolid()) {
42 | plugin.spawnLuckyBlock(current);
43 | }
44 | }
45 | }
46 |
47 | }
48 |
